Output fc21a23df1506fdcad761b8b64175f6af481cd2a1f0ca41bbd91091c9f989a58:1

value
3313863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 271b9209c136ad94edae4160d093b0ceee802565 OP_EQUAL
address
35FoJeuabhwkq1iYpHfRDe79Gf2iVSEQt7
transaction
fc21a23df1506fdcad761b8b64175f6af481cd2a1f0ca41bbd91091c9f989a58
spent
true